Urea derivative, process for producing the same, and use
申请人:Kubo Keiji
公开号:US20070093501A1
公开(公告)日:2007-04-26
The present invention provides a urea derivative or a salt thereof, which is useful as a therapeutic agent for thrombosis. The derivative is represented by Formula (I):
